WebNov 8, 2024 · 3- The Happiest Refugee by Ahn Do. The Happiest Refugee is the autobiographical story of Ahn Do, an extremely successful Australian author, comedian and artist. It begins with his family fleeing war-torn Vietnam when Ahn was young and explains his life growing up in Sydney, Australia.
